Hals is a small town located on the eastern coast of Denmark, belonging to the North Jutland region. The town is situated on a narrow strip of land between the Limfjord and the Kattegat Sea, which makes it a popular destination for beachgoers during the summer months. The scenery around Hals is defined by sandy beaches, dunes, and a scenic coastline. To the west of the town lies the Limfjord, a shallow inland sea that is known for its calm waters and picturesque surroundings. To the east, visitors can find the Kattegat Sea, which is more open and offers great opportunities for windsurfing, kitesurfing, and other water sports. Inland, visitors can explore the rolling hills and fields that are typical of this rural part of Denmark. The countryside is dotted with small farms and villages, and there are several nature reserves in the area where visitors can enjoy hiking, biking, and bird watching. Some of the most popular attractions in the area include the Rold Skov forest, the Rebild National Park, and the Aalborg Zoo.

Before you go

  • Check tide times before entering. Incoming tides can cut off escape routes.
  • Watch for rip currents, especially near groynes and headlands
  • Cold water shock is real. Enter slowly and control your breathing.
  • Always swim with others or tell someone your plan
  • A tow float makes you visible to boats and other water users

Conditions change fast. Always check the latest data, read recent community reports, and swim within your ability.
